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ms
FanBridge signup versions 0.6 and earlier are vulnerable to cross-site request forgery (CSRF) attacks. An attacker can craft a malicious webpage that, when visited by a logged-in site administrator, performs unwanted actions on the FanBridge signup component without their knowledge. The attack requires the victim to visit the attacker's page while authenticated. This can lead to unauthorized changes to signup settings or data.
What an attacker can do
Perform unwanted actions on FanBridge signup settings by tricking an authenticated admin into visiting a malicious webpage.
Potential impact on your site
An attacker can modify FanBridge signup configuration or data if an admin visits a malicious link while logged in.
Conditions required to exploit
Victim must be logged in and visit an attacker-controlled webpage; no special privileges required.
